The GT 710 is not designed for playing games. It’s designed for multimedia playback and basic use in machines that do not have built in Intel graphics. Especially AAA games such as Battlefield 3 where they try and push graphics high in order to make a bigger spectacle and grab more sales.

Don’t have the specs to hand, but any GPU comparison site will show just how weak that card is. I can’t get a stable connection to show me (on a high speed cross-country train right now) but a quick and dirty lookup shows me the 710 is roughly 2-4 times weaker than an 8800 GT, so it’s no surprise it can’t work with that game.

Also, minimum requirements for Battlefield 3 (pulled from top google result):

  • Processor: 2GHZ Dual Core (Core 2 Duo 2.4GHZ or Athlon x2 2.7GHZ)
  • Memory: 2GB RAM
  • Hard drive: 20GB
  • Graphics card AMD: DirextX 10.1 compatible with 512MB RAM (ATI Radion 3000, 4000, 5000 or 6000 series, with ATI Radion 3870 or higher performance)
  • Graphics card Nvidia: DirectX 10.0 compatible with 512MB RAM (Nvidia GeForce 8, 9, 200, 300, 400 or 500 series with Nvidia GeForce 8800 GT or higher performance)
